THE SHAPE

We are looking for a design that doesn’t waste energy. A wide nose for the maximum float as well as a small setback camber for the necessary pop. The tail slimmer than the nose to keep calm blood at high speed. A directional freeride sidecut which gives the snowboard the necessary surf feeling, while a swallowtail ensures fast turns in the steep cullies of our native spruce forests.

THE MATERIALS

Besides our carefully selected regional Swiss wood, we use a high-grade graphite enriched P-Tex base, steel edges, Tryax fiberglass, side panels, ABS and high quality inserts for our snowboards. Simply a snowboard free of compromises for the handful of days, which bring us back into the powdery mountains year after year.

LOCAL WOOD TOPSHEET

The topcoat is made out of local birch sorted by us and our veneer dude. Birch is easy to work with and bends well. A ride through a bunch of birch trees on birch is not to beat.

TRIAX FIBERGLASS

Two layers of it arm the board and give the necessary flex and torsional stiffness. Locally inserted carbon strings allow the board to snap back.

HANDPRINTED DESIGN

Using a traditional screen printing technique whereby a mesh is used to transfer ink by hand onto a substrate, except in areas made impermeable to the ink by a blocking stencil.
